Austria Tourist Visa Requirements for Travelers from UAE:

  • Application form to be filled in.
  • Passport Photograph
  • Original Passport with a validity of more than 6 months.
  • Photocopy of the original Passport.
  • UAE Residence Visa with minimum 3 months validity
  • Official Bank Statement 3/6 months
  • No-Objection Certificate originally signed/stamped by the sponsor.
  • Travel Medical Insurance
  • Return flight ticket reservation.
  • Proof of accommodation/ Hotel Reservation.
  • Travel Itinerary of the whole trip.

Currency:

The national currency of Austria is the Euro (€), which replaced the Austrian Schilling in 1999. Visitors from the UAE can conveniently exchange their Dirhams for Euros at currency exchange offices or banks, as well as withdraw cash from ATMs scattered throughout the country. Credit cards are widely accepted in restaurants, hotels, and shops, making transactions hassle-free for UAE travelers.

Weather:

When planning your Austrian escapade, understanding the weather is crucial. Austria experiences four distinct seasons, each bearing its own charm. Spring (April to June) ushers in mild temperatures and blooming landscapes, while summer (July to September) offers pleasant warmth, perfect for exploring the countryside. Autumn (October to November) showcases vibrant foliage, while winter (December to March) paints the country in a fairytale scene, ideal for skiing and holiday markets.

Best Time to Visit:

Determining the ideal time to visit Austria depends on your preferences. For those seeking winter wonderland experiences like skiing, snowboarding, and Christmas markets, December to March is ideal. Springtime reveals blooming meadows and milder temperatures, making it perfect for nature lovers. If you crave outdoor activities and festivals, summer is your season, with lively events and a chance to hike the beautiful Alpine trails. Ultimately, the best time to visit Austria is determined by your chosen activities and interests.

1. Vienna – The Imperial Capital:

Vienna, Austria’s magnificently regal capital, is a must-visit for UAE residents. Renowned for its historic architecture, grand palaces, museums, and vibrant cultural scene, Vienna has an unmissable allure. Stroll through the legendary Schönbrunn Palace and its mesmerizing gardens, revel in the splendor of the Belvedere Palace, explore the impressive collections at Kunsthistorisches Museum, and immerse yourself in the fascinating history and musical heritage of this elegant city.

2. Salzburg – The Birthplace of Mozart:

Salzburg is another Austrian gem, a city immersed in captivating music and exquisite baroque architecture. Known as the birthplace of the renowned composer Mozart, Salzburg offers a unique blend of history and natural beauty. Explore the charming old town, visit the iconic Salzburg Fortress, discover the enchanting Mirabell Palace, and cross the Mozart Bridge while taking in stunning views of the Salzach River—a magical journey into the heart of Austrian culture.

4. Hallstatt – A Fairytale Alpine Village:

Hallstatt, often referred to as the “Pearl of Austria,” is a fairytale village sitting idyllically on the shores of Lake Hallstatt. This UNESCO World Heritage site offers UAE residents a dream-like escapade with its picturesque streets, enchanting pastel-colored houses, and breathtaking natural surroundings. Take a leisurely boat ride on the lake, explore the intriguing Salt Mines, and hike up the Dachstein Ice Cave for a truly magical experience.

5. Graz – A Culinary and Cultural Delight:

Known for its culinary delights and vibrant arts scene, the city of Graz offers UAE residents a unique and diverse experience. Explore the historic Old Town, adorned with ancient buildings and charming narrow streets. Don’t miss the captivating Eggenberg Palace and its idyllic gardens, the Kunsthaus Graz – a futuristic art museum, or the local culinary scene that offers exceptional Austrian cuisine and international flavors.

4. The Wine Trail: Wachau & Styria:

For avid wine enthusiasts, a journey through Austria’s renowned wine regions is a must. Begin in the enchanting Wachau Valley, a UNESCO World Heritage site, where vineyards beautifully line the Danube River. Sample exquisite white wines in the charming towns of Dürnstein and Melk, and savor the regional delicacies. Continue your wine adventure to Styria, known for its exceptional red wines and breathtaking vineyards. Indulge in wine tastings, explore picturesque vineyards, and enjoy the idyllic countryside.
